What to Expect in Turkey in October

Turkey has a wide variety of climate types. During October, you can expect temperatures that range from mild to warm and precipitation levels ranging from low to heavy.

Temperatures

Based on our climate data spanning from 1990-2020, the average maximum temperature is mild in Ardahan at 13°C (55°F) to warm in Harran at 29°C (84°F). Nighttime temperatures generally drop to 15°C (59°F) in Harran and 1°C (34°F) in Ardahan.

Precipitation

In October, precipitation varies across different areas. From low rainfall in Karaman with an average of 19 mm (0.7 in) to heavy rainfall in Hopa with 273 mm (11 in).

Istanbul

In October Istanbul generally has pleasant temperatures with maximum daytime temperatures around 20°C (68°F), minimum nighttime temperatures around 15°C (59°F) and moderate monthly rainfall. So on average the conditions are perfect that month.

Trabzon

In October Trabzon generally has pleasant temperatures with maximum daytime temperatures around 20°C (68°F), minimum nighttime temperatures around 14°C (57°F) and heavy monthly rainfall. So on average the conditions are unpleasant that month.

Antalya

In October Antalya generally has high temperatures with maximum daytime temperatures around 26°C (79°F), minimum nighttime temperatures around 16°C (61°F) and high monthly rainfall. So on average the conditions are pleasant that month.
